WebAn idiosyncrasy is an unusual feature of a person (though there are also other uses, see below). It can also mean an odd habit. The term is often used to express eccentricity or peculiarity. [1] [2] A synonym may be "quirk". Intrinsic hepatotoxins cause hepatocellular damage in a predictable dose-dependent manner directly by the drug or indirectly by its metabolite. WebFor example, it has been shown that the language of the source text is simplified in the target text (Baker 1996, 176), that idiosyncratic features of the source text are transformed to conform to the conventions of the target language (Laviosa 2002, 54), or that information that is implicit in the source text is made explicit in the target text (Olohan 2001, 424).
